The Silent Struggle: Accessibility of Wax Guards

The seemingly simple act of replacing a wax guard has morphed into a complex ordeal for many. This often forces individuals to navigate a labyrinth of online searches, pharmacy visits, and frustrating phone calls.

Wax guards are small, disposable filters designed to protect the delicate internal components of hearing aids from earwax, debris, and moisture. Regular replacement is crucial for maintaining optimal hearing aid performance and preventing costly repairs. Without a functioning wax guard, hearing aids can quickly become clogged, leading to reduced sound quality or complete malfunction.

Factors Contributing to the Shortage

Several interconnected factors contribute to the difficulties users face in obtaining wax guards. These include supply chain vulnerabilities, limited retail availability, and the increasing prevalence of direct-to-consumer hearing aids.

Global supply chain disruptions, exacerbated by events like the COVID-19 pandemic, have impacted the availability of various medical components, including wax guards. Manufacturing delays and transportation bottlenecks can lead to shortages in local pharmacies and audiology clinics.

Many pharmacies and retail outlets stock a limited selection of wax guards, often catering to specific hearing aid brands or models. This can leave users with less common devices scrambling to find compatible replacements. This is especially true in rural areas with fewer healthcare resources.

The rise of direct-to-consumer (DTC) hearing aids presents a unique challenge. While DTC models offer affordability and convenience, they often lack the comprehensive support and readily available accessories associated with traditional audiology practices. Consumers may struggle to find appropriate wax guards for their specific DTC devices.

Impact on Daily Life

The inability to readily obtain wax guards can have a significant impact on the daily lives of hearing aid users. This extends beyond mere inconvenience, affecting communication, social engagement, and overall well-being.

Reduced sound quality due to clogged wax guards can lead to miscommunication and frustration in everyday interactions. Individuals may struggle to follow conversations, participate in meetings, or enjoy social gatherings. This can result in social isolation and feelings of inadequacy.

The constant worry of running out of wax guards can add to the stress and anxiety associated with hearing loss. Users may become overly cautious with their hearing aids, avoiding situations where they might get damaged or require immediate replacement. This can further limit their activities and quality of life.

For individuals with limited mobility or access to transportation, obtaining wax guards can be particularly challenging. Relying on online orders can be unreliable, especially when urgent replacement is needed. This can create a dependency on caregivers or family members, further reducing independence.

Seeking Solutions: Addressing the Accessibility Gap

Addressing the shortage of readily available wax guards requires a multi-pronged approach. It should involve collaboration between manufacturers, retailers, audiologists, and policymakers.

Hearing aid manufacturers should prioritize the development of universal wax guard designs. This would ensure compatibility across a wider range of devices. This simplifies the replacement process for consumers.

Pharmacies and retail outlets should expand their inventory of wax guards to include a broader selection of brands and sizes. They could also implement online ordering systems with in-store pickup options, providing a more convenient and accessible solution for users.

Audiologists play a crucial role in educating patients about the importance of wax guard maintenance. They also providing readily available supplies. Furthermore, they should offer guidance on where to purchase replacements.

Policymakers can encourage the development of accessible hearing healthcare by supporting initiatives. These initiatives promote greater availability of hearing aid accessories in underserved communities. They also offer financial assistance to low-income individuals who require hearing aids and related supplies.
